The Masterpiece: The Bridal Saree (or Lehenga)
The bridal outfit is the heart of the entire look. For a South Indian royal aesthetic, nothing beats the timeless elegance of a Kanjeevaram silk saree. Imagining Rashmika, she might opt for a bespoke Kanjeevaram in a rich hue like a deep maroon, emerald green, or a classic ruby red, interwoven with pure gold zari. This isn't just any saree; it's a hand-woven marvel, often taking months to create, featuring traditional motifs like peacocks, elephants, temple borders, or intricate floral patterns that hold cultural significance.
- Fabric & Craftsmanship: A pure Kanjeevaram silk saree, hand-woven with genuine gold zari, is a labor of love. The weight of the silk, the purity of the zari, and the complexity of the design dictate its value. Designers like Sabyasachi, Tarun Tahiliani, or even renowned South Indian labels like Nalli Silks or Pothys, often create bespoke bridal Kanjeevarams that are nothing short of art.
- Customization: For a celebrity, a customized design is a given, ensuring exclusivity and a perfect reflection of her personality. This would involve a designer working closely with weavers to create unique patterns and color combinations.
- Estimated Cost: A high-end, custom-designed Kanjeevaram silk saree with pure gold zari for a celebrity like Rashmika could easily range from INR 5,00,000 to INR 15,00,000, or even more, depending on the intricacy, designer label, and the amount of gold zari used.
Alternatively, she might choose a modern interpretation – a South Indian-inspired lehenga, handcrafted from rich silk or raw silk, adorned with traditional South Indian embroidery techniques like Kasavu or Aari work, paired with a long, elaborate dupatta. This would offer the grandeur of a saree with the ease of a lehenga. However, for a truly 'royal' and traditional South Indian look, the Kanjeevaram remains supreme.
Dazzling Embellishments: The Jewelry
No South Indian bridal look is complete without an abundance of exquisite gold jewelry. Gold is considered auspicious and a symbol of prosperity. For Rashmika's royal look, we envision a stunning collection of traditional temple jewelry, perhaps mixed with some contemporary uncut diamond (Polki) pieces for a blend of old and new.
- Necklaces: She would likely wear a layered set – a choker or a short necklace (like a Manga Malai or Kasu Malai) and a longer, more elaborate necklace (Haram). These would be intricately crafted, possibly featuring motifs of deities, peacocks, or floral designs.
- Earrings (Jhumkas): Large, traditional jhumkas, dangling gracefully, complementing the neckpieces.
- Waist Belt (Vaddanam): A statement gold vaddanam, often heavily embellished, to cinch the waist and add to the royal silhouette.
- Armlets (Vanki): Beautifully crafted gold armlets, enhancing the traditional appeal.
- Head Jewelry (Nethi Chutti/Maang Tikka): A traditional Nethi Chutti, often combined with Sun and Moon motifs on either side of the parting, adorning her hair.
- Other pieces: Bangles, nose ring (Nath), finger rings, and possibly toe rings (Metti).
These pieces would be custom-made, likely from renowned jewelers known for their traditional South Indian craftsmanship. The gold would be of high purity (22k or 24k), and precious stones like rubies, emeralds, and diamonds would be integrated.
- Estimated Cost: An exquisite collection of bespoke gold and diamond jewelry for a celebrity bride could easily start from INR 25,00,000 and go upwards of INR 1,00,00,000 (1 Crore INR) or even more, depending on the weight of gold, the number and quality of diamonds, and the complexity of the designs. Heirloom pieces or custom-designed temple jewelry sets can command premium prices.
The Crown of Beauty: Hair and Makeup
A South Indian bridal look is incomplete without perfectly styled hair and makeup that highlights the bride's natural features while adhering to traditional aesthetics. Rashmika, with her expressive eyes and radiant smile, would undoubtedly shine.
- Hair: A classic South Indian bridal hairstyle often involves a long, intricately braided plait, adorned with fresh jasmine flowers (gajra) and elaborate gold hair accessories (like the Billai and Jadai Nagam). This can be adapted with a modern twist, perhaps a sleek bun or a half-updo, still incorporating traditional elements.
- Makeup: Makeup would focus on creating a luminous, glowing complexion, defined eyes (often with a winged eyeliner and kajal), and subtly colored lips. The look would be elegant and timeless, enhancing her features without overpowering the traditional attire and jewelry.
- Bridal Artist: For a celebrity, only the most sought-after and experienced bridal hair and makeup artists would be considered. These artists are masters of traditional bridal looks and have a deep understanding of how to make the bride look flawless for hours.
- Estimated Cost: A top-tier bridal makeup and hair artist, especially one flown in or highly renowned, could charge anywhere from INR 1,00,000 to INR 4,00,000 for a single event, including trials and assistants.
